Rebecca Newton, an organizational psychologist and executive coach, shares her insights on developing authentic gravitas. She breaks down the myths surrounding gravitas, explaining it’s more about connection than charisma. Discover how to effectively engage your audience and enhance your presence in meetings or presentations. Newton emphasizes the importance of self-leadership and personal reflection, and offers practical tips for improving communication, whether in-person or online. Learn to harness self-awareness and authenticity to stand out in your professional life.

INSIGHT

Gravitas as a Developed Skill

  • Many professionals desire gravitas to feel trusted, respected, and have their ideas heard.
  • They often view it as an unattainable quality, but it can be developed.
INSIGHT

Defining Gravitas

  • Gravitas is about having influence and being taken seriously, regardless of your position.
  • It's the ability to lead a room and contribute positively, irrespective of hierarchy.
INSIGHT

Debunking Gravitas Myths

  • Gravitas is often mistakenly linked to confidence and charisma.
  • It's a myth; you don't need to possess those traits to have gravitas.
